The FLSA establishes the government minimal wage. The FLSA has an additional work besides establishing the federal base pay. It likewise creates requirements connected to overtime pay. Companies are called for to offer overtime pay to nonexempt employees that are covered by the FLSA. That consists of per hour workers and also some employed workers.

Discrimination can be an infraction of federal and state regulation. Under Title VII of the Civil Liberty Act, workers are protected from discrimination based on their sex, race, color, nationwide origin, or religion if the company has 15 or even more workers.
They additionally may not set apart or otherwise classify a staff member to deny them work possibilities or to otherwise influence their status as an employee. One more type of discrimination in the workplace is sex-related discrimination. The Equal Pay Act of 1963 is a federal regulation that says employers might not victimize staff members (including what they're paid) based upon the staff member's sex.
Workers who are 40 years old or older are protected from being victimized in employing, shooting, or withholding of a job promo. Individuals with impairments are likewise secured under numerous government regulations when it involves employment. It is taken into consideration discrimination to produce certifications just for the function of disqualifying someone with a disability.

Every year employers in the United States underpay their employees by billions of dollars. The majority of American workers are eligible to be paid (1) minimal wage which is presently $7.25 per hour, and (2) overtimes earnings of one-and-one-half times their regular per hour rate. Sweating off the clock, including over lunch or after hours, is generally prohibited.
While numerous employees are thought about tipped staff members and are paid $2.13 per hour, overall payment must be at least $7.25 per hour, including pointers. Furthermore, companies must pay tipped workers $5.12 instead of $2.13 or $3.20 when working overtime.
